The field of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y continues to be a dynamic one with the emergence of new instrumental advances and novel applications. Since the number of regulated chemical substances in the environment continues to escalate, the analytical environmental chemist must be capable of identifying and quantifying a large number of substances. To meet this demand, the technique of gas chromatography coupled to FT-IR spectrometric detection offers a viable, and potentially routine, analytical method. Consequently, a topical volume on some applications of FT-IR spectroscopy was compiled which contains articles that should be of interest to both applied and basic researchers. The focus of Chapter 1 is on the applications of `stand-alone' GC/FT-IR to problems of environmental concern. Moreover, it covers several features of the GC/IR experiment itself, namely the interfaces used to link the GC with FT-IR spectrometer. Photoacoustic FT-IR spectroscopy is addressed in the following two chapters. Data treatment is dealt with in Chapter 2 while recent developments in surface studies using FT-IR spectroscopy are covered in Chapter 3. Particular attention is given to those new surface techniques which have the potential to study surfaces at various depths. In Chapter 4, FT-IR spectroscopy of matrix isolated species is reviewed. Chapter 5 is dedicated to a review of the rotational, vibrational and rovibrational spectra and the derived molecular properties of the group IV hydrides MH 4 , M = Si, Ge, Sn, their monohalo derivatives H 3 MX, X = F, Cl, Br and I, and the respective deuterated varieties. In the final chapter of this volume, low frequency FT-IR spectroscopy of gases with specific applications to torsional vibrations and ring inversion is discussed. Theoretical considerations are also presented which include the use of ab initio calculations to illustrate the advantages of a combined theoretical experimental approach to some of the types of studies described.
